摘要
Polycrystalline diamond films were deposited on silicon (100) substrate by microwave plasma chemical vapor disposition (MPCVD) using similar to 300 nm thick < 001 > textured titanium nitride (TiN) films as buffer layer which were prepared by radio-frequency reactive sputtering. The diamond/TiN films were characterized using X-ray diffraction (XRD), scanning electron microscopy (SEM), transmission electron microscopy (TEM), and Raman spectroscopy. The results show that no apparent change can be observed for the < 100 > oriented TiN buffer layers after MPCVD even with a negative bias voltage applied onto the substrates.
